Job Description

A highly regarded, full service law firm with a strong national and international presence is seeking a mid level Corporate Development Associate for its San Diego office. This role involves sophisticated transactional work for both private and public company clients, with direct responsibility for drafting and negotiating principal acquisition agreements. California Bar admission is required. Attorneys currently based in Los Angeles or San Francisco who are open to relocating to the San Diego area will also be considered, relocation assistance is available.

Job Responsibility

  • Draft and negotiate principal acquisition agreements and related transaction documents
  • Manage complex M&A transactions from inception through closing
  • Support senior attorneys on deal strategy, client communication, and legal analysis
  • Ensure compliance with applicable legal standards throughout each engagement

Requirements

  • 4–6 years of M&A transactional experience with private and public companies
  • Big Law or boutique M&A firm background, directly transferable skills required
  • Strong drafting and negotiation experience on principal acquisition agreements
  • Active California Bar admission
  • Strong academic credentials from a nationally recognized law school
  • Consistent tenure, demonstrated stability across prior roles

Nice to have

Healthtech, life sciences, or cross-border M&A experience a plus
